A major feature of Internet over Ethernet is the ease in which you can upgrade from 1 Mbps to 1 Gbps. Simply call your Internet Service Provider (ISP) and ask for an upgrade and it can be provisioned almost in real time. This service is the future of Internet access for the foreseable future.
DSL service is delverd as Asymmetric DSL (ADSL) which is the most common application for Internet access, where fast downstream is required, but slow upstream is acceptable, and as Symmetric DSL (SDSL) which supports high speed access across the local access loop in both directions.
